About GCCFX Group
Overview
GCCFX Group is a forex and CFD broker registered in Saint Vincent and the Grenadines, a jurisdiction known for its minimal regulatory oversight of financial services. The company lists its official domain as gcc-fx.net and was founded on 5 March 2020. Its registered address is Suite 305, Griffith Corporate Center, St Vincent and the Grenadines.
The broker presents itself as an online trading provider, though detailed information about its corporate history and operational background is limited to the basic registry records. As a relatively young entity, GCCFX Group has not established a significant public footprint or independent reviews, which may be a consideration for traders evaluating its credibility.
Regulatory Status
According to the known facts, GCCFX Group does not hold any recognised financial regulator licence. The absence of oversight from authorities such as the FCA, CySEC, or ASIC is a critical factor for traders who prioritise regulatory protection, including access to compensation schemes and dispute resolution mechanisms.
Trading with an unregulated broker carries inherent risks, including the lack of a formal supervisory body to oversee client fund segregation, transparent pricing, or fair trading practices. The broker's registration in Saint Vincent and the Grenadines, a jurisdiction that does not require forex brokers to obtain a licence, further underscores the importance of caution.
Account Types
GCCFX Group offers three account tiers: Silver, Gold, and Platinum. The Silver account requires a minimum deposit of $250 and provides a maximum leverage of 1:200, making it accessible to retail traders with smaller capital. The Gold account raises the minimum deposit to $5,000 and increases the leverage cap to 1:400.
The Platinum account is the highest tier, with a substantial minimum deposit of $20,000 and a maximum leverage of 1:800. This tier is evidently aimed at high-net-worth individuals or experienced traders seeking aggressive leverage. The tiered structure allows traders to select an account that aligns with their capital and risk appetite, though the lack of information on spreads, commissions, or other fees makes full comparison difficult.
Trading Conditions
The key trading condition highlighted by the known facts is the leverage offered across account types, ranging from 1:200 to 1:800. Such high leverage can amplify both gains and losses, and is often restricted by regulated brokers to protect retail clients. The absence of regulation means GCCFX Group can offer leverage levels that would be prohibited in many major jurisdictions.
No specific information is available regarding the trading instruments, platforms, or funding methods provided by the broker. Potential clients are advised to verify these details directly through the broker's official website or by requesting a demo account. The lack of transparency on these fundamental aspects is a common concern with lesser-known offshore brokers.
Risk Considerations
FXCanary has assigned a Scam Risk Score of 51 out of 100 to GCCFX Group, indicating an elevated risk level. This score is based primarily on the broker's unregulated status and its registration in a jurisdiction with limited financial oversight. The high leverage offerings further contribute to the risk profile, as they can lead to rapid losses for uninformed traders.
Traders should approach GCCFX Group with caution and conduct thorough due diligence before depositing funds. The absence of independent user reviews and the limited publicly available information make it challenging to assess the broker's reliability. In FXCanary's assessment, the combination of no regulation, high leverage, and offshore registration creates a significant risk environment that is not suitable for most retail investors.
